Taz, the Dog of the Day
Name: Taz
Age: One year old
Gender: Male Breed: Japanese Chin mix
Home: Westminster, Colorado, USA
 
   My dog's name is Taz and he is approximately one year old. We think he's part Japanese Chin and who knows what else. He lives with us in Westminster, CO. We adopted Taz from the Denver Dumb Friends League about four months ago. They told us his owner had to abandon him. He was such a sight when we first got him. Some of his hair had been shaved and he was sick with kennel cough. But when we saw that face for the first time, we knew he had to be ours.

    After several trips to the vet and some grooming, he is today a beautiful, spunky, healthy boy. We call him Mr. Wild Man. He can move faster than any dog I ever seen, all six pounds of him.

    We adopted Taz at an animal shelter and he was so tiny (only 3 1/2 pounds)! We think he was about five months old. He had to take medicine for the first three weeks that we had him. Now he is a strong healthy little dude with lots of energy.

    Taz has fit into our home wonderfully. My husband has always said that he's not much of a dog person, but he and Taz have bonded very closely. He's close with me as well, but I am a dog person and so I expected that. He loves his dad and stays as near to him as he can.

    Taz is a funny little guy. We call him Dr. Jekyll and Mr. Hyde. He can be so loving and snugly and five minutes later, look out. He's running through the house trying to play with anything he can get his mouth on. He's a wild little guy. We just adore him.

    Taz is about a year old now and weighs six pounds. But it's six pounds of dynamite. He doesn't bark, just kind of talks to us. He loves to go for walks, play with his toys and he is so funny. Taz really loves his belly rubs, too. My husband said that getting Taz was the best thing we have ever done.
